This DIY Body Scrub Will Get Your Skin Summer-Ready

A nourishing and exfoliating body scrub is all you need to look and feel summer ready, say skin experts. Check out this mix-and-match list of ingredients you likely have at home to customize the DIY skin scrub that’s perfect for you.

Your recipe to perfect skin

  • Scoop 1 ½ cups of an exfoliant from the first category (“If your skin is”) into a bowl.
  • Mix in 3 ⁄4 cup of a hydrating binder from the second category (“If you want to”).
  • Add 5 drops of a mood-elevating essential oil from the third category (“If you want to feel”).
  • Spoon in 3 tablespoons of the age-defying fruits (pureed or freshly squeezed) from the fourth category (“Bonus”); stir well.

TO DO: While showering, massage the scrub you’ve made onto damp skin using circular motions for up to 5 minutes, then rinse.

If your skin is:

  • Oily: Baking soda. Absorbs excess oil and balances skin’s pH.
  • Sensitive: Epsom salts. Magnesium in the salts soothes irritated skin.
  • Dry: Coffee grounds. The fine granules gently exfoliate flakes.
  • Combo: Sea salt. The crystals slough off dead cells while its sulfur dries up oil.

If you want to:

  • Reduce rashes: Honey. Calms inflammation to even out skin tone.
  • Erase dry patches: Olive oil. Its squalene provides lasting hydration.
  • Smooth crepiness: Coconut oil. Fatty acids plump skin to “fill in” fine lines.
  • Tone sagging: Avocado oil. Antioxidants stimulate collagen production to firm skin.

If you want to feel:

  • Energized: Orange oil. Increases blood flow to boost pep.
  • Happy: Geranium oil. Regulates stress hormones to lift mood.
  • Calm: Sandalwood oil. Promotes mental clarity for peace and relaxation.
  • Refreshed: Eucalyptus oil. Stimulates the mind to enhance alertness and focus.

Bonus:

  • Beat ‘bacne’: Lemon. Citric acid cleans out pores.
  • Erase age spots: Grapefruit. Vitamin C brightens discoloration.
  • Fade stretch marks: Papaya. Vitamin E helps reduce scarring.
  • Smooth cellulite: Kiwi. Vitamin A repairs and strengthens connective tissue to nix dimpling.
